> On Wed, Nov 14, 2018 at 04:20:33PM +0800, hao_zhang wrote:
> > Initial Allwinner T3 support.
> >
> > Allwinner T3 (sun8i) SoC features a Quad-Core Cortex-A7 ARM CPU, and a
> > Mali400 MP2 GPU from ARM. It is a not-pin-compatible quad core sucessor
> > of the A20). It's also known as the Allwinner R40 for In-Car
> > Entertainment usage.
